Potomac, Maryland: A One-Of-A Kind Fire Pit And Patio

Now that it’s fall, what better way to spend chilly evenings than cozying up around a one-of-a-kind fire boulder? You read that correctly, fire actually comes out of the boulder! This expansive flagstone patio has enough room to entertain family and friends alike, and with landscape lighting and fans, it is a great space at night and even on a hot day.

Bethesda, Maryland: A Natural Place For The Family

Our client wanted a space for her family to gather that related back to her natural setting. We delivered! Using irregular flagstone, this patio has a soft feeling that fits right in with her backyard.

Washington, DC: Making A Grand Entrance

Who says patios can only be in the backyard? At this home, the front walkway is also a place to relax! After tearing down an old cinder block retaining wall and constructing new stone walls and steps, our team installed this stunning patio with complimentary plantings creating a fantastic new space for our clients.

Olney, Maryland – Reclaiming A Lost Space

The area under a deck can be dark and scary but that does not need to be the case. On this project, our team built a wonderful irregular flagstone patio that our customer can now put to good use. Gravels, Indian cobble stones and carefully selected plants help light up and give character to this once unusable area.

Potomac, Maryland – A New Beginning

Every once in a while we get the opportunity to bring new life to someone’s front and back yard at the same time. Such was the case on this project. Tim Carbis designed a stunning new flagstone entrance with sweeping garden beds full of perennials, groundcovers and a specimen Japanese Maple. In the rear yard, the existing patio was updated to create a wonderful secondary space to enjoy.
